需求规格说明书范文.docx
《需求规格说明书范文.docx》由会员分享,可在线阅读,更多相关《需求规格说明书范文.docx(12页珍藏版)》请在冰豆网上搜索。
需求规格说明书范文
二、需求规格说明书
1.概述(Summary)
1.1项目的目的与目标(PurposeandAimofProject)
项目的目的是对开发本系统意图的总概括。
项目的目标是将目的细化后的具体描述。
项目目标应是明确的、可度量的、可以达到的,项目的范围应能确保项目的目标可以达到。
对于项目的目标可以逐步细化,以便与系统的需求建立对应关系,检查系统的功能是否覆盖了系统目标。
有效的库存管理,可降低运营成本,进而提高商品周转率,这样才能减少因风险造成的损失,从而使利润达到最高点。
一个超市的库存,也就代表了这个超市的大部分资产总额。
如何将这些静态的资产以最快的速度流转,这就是库存管理的目的。
一个好的超市,并不是只有畅销的商品就行了。
因为畅销的可能都是固定的某些商品,而有些商品可能进了超市后,就无人问津,这样不仅使这些商品占据了库房空间,而且也积了大量的资金,使得资金运转相当的困难。
要改善库存周转率不高的状况,就必须先从了解超市目前的库存情况开始,而要了解库存的情况,就可以利用信息系统来进行管理,从而进一步的提高库存管理的效率。
通过信息系统的查询可以方便的找出目前最畅销和滞销的商品,然后再利用各种行销方法,将滞销的商品销售出去,这样就可以避免超市因为滞销而造成的损坏、过期和资金积压等问题。
1.2术语定义(TermsGlossary)
1)商品条形码:
每种商品具有唯一的条形码,对于某些价格一样的商品,可以使用自定义条形码。
2)交易清单:
包括交易的流水账号、每类商品的商品名、数量、该类商品的总金额、交易的时间负责本次收银的员工号。
3)商品积压:
在一定时期内,远无法完成销售计划的商品会造成积压。
4)促销:
在一定时期内,某些商品会按低于原价的促销价格销售。
库存告警提示:
当商品的库存数量低于库存报警数量时发出提示。
5)盘点:
计算出库存、销售额、盈利等经营指标。
1.3相关文档(RelatedDocuments)
说明用户需求报告的变更,以及可能受变更影响的其他相关文档.
[1]需求规格说明书
[2]设计规格说明书
问题初始分析(EarlyAnalysis)
2.1场景描述(SceneDescription)
1.库存管理员:
(1)库存管理员每天进行查看一次;
(2)库存管理员当发现库存商品有损坏时,处理报损;
(3)订购的商品到货时,库存管理员首先检查商品是否合格,并将合格的商品入库处理,更新相关信息;
(4)当商品进入卖场时,进行商品出库处理。
2.售货员
(1)售货员接受顾客订单,输入顾客购买的商品;
(2)售货员保存顾客购买商品的记录清单。
(3)售货员为顾客办理会员卡。
3.订货员
(1)订货员用新商品供应商信息更新供应商供应商数据库的信息;
(2)订货员统计库存商品,根据需要制作订货单。
4.系统管理员对普通管理员进行管理,进行权限设置,对数据进行管理:
统计数据,恢复数据,备份数据,导入导出数据,对系统进行初始化,对供应商品进行管理;
5.统计清单管理
统计员根据存货、提货、和订货清单统计相关信息,系统根据统计信息对订货员、库存管理员进行报警。
2.2初始功能提取(EarlyFunctionDistill)
1.商品入库
2.库存修改
3.库存查询
4.商品出库
5.库存各种报表生成,包括基础信息(界线)设置
6.操作员管理,权限设置
7.数据备份与系统恢复
8.供应商管理
9.报警预警管理
10.会员管理
3.目标系统功能需求(FunctionofTargetSystem)
3.1功能需求分析(FunctionAnalysis)
创建用例模型与域模型,要求采用用例表进行用例规约描述,必要时采用活动图进行检验。
3.2功能需求点列表(FunctionList)
在功能需求分析完成后,要详细列出用户需求功能点列表,提供给后续设计、编程、测试中使用,更是为了用户测试验收中使用。
功能需求点列表的格式,如表2-1所示。
表2-1功能需求点列表
编号
功能名称
使用人
功能描述
输入内容
输出内容
1
商品入库
库存管理员
对商品的入库进行操作
输入商品的信息
入库完成
2
库存修改
库存管理员
对商品进行修改
需要更改的商品信息
修改后的商品信息
3
库存查询
库存管理员
对商品进行查询
输入商品的名称编号等
显示商品信息
4
商品出库
库存管理员
对商品进行出库处理
输入商品的信息
出库完成
5
供应商管理
订货员
管理供应商信息
供应商名称、编号等
供应商信息
6
报警预警管理
系统管理员
对上商品的缺货过期等进行报警
商品信息
显示引起报警的商品的信息
7
权限设置
系统管理员
对系统的各个用户进行权限设置
更改后的用户权限
修改成功
8
会员管理
收银员
为客户办理会员卡
输入会员的信息
添加会员成功
4.目标系统性能需求(PerformanceofTargetSystem)
4.1时间要求(TimeRequest)
(1)响应时间,查询的最长等待时间不超过30秒。
(2)更新处理时间不超过15秒。
(3)数据的转换和传送时间不超过15秒。
4.2空间要求(SpaceRequest)
(1)支持的终端数最多为3.
(2)支持的并行操作的使用者数为1。
(3)处理的文件和记录数不超过指定内存。
(4)处理任务的数量最多同时处理三个。
(5)对输入和输出数据的精度为到小数点后3位。
(6)对处理和传输过程中的精度为保留小数点后3位类型。
4.3性能需求点列表(PerformanceList)
详细列出用户性能点列表,提供给后续分析、设计、编程、测试中使用,更是为了用户测试验收中使用。
需求性能点列表的格式,如表2-2所示。
表2-2性能需求点列表
编号
性能名称
使用部门
使用岗位
性能描述
输入内容
输出内容
1
收银管理
营业部门后台管理人员
营业员
后台管理员通过收银系统,对商品进行定价销售
条形码进货单价
商品价格
2
库存管理
超市经理后台管理人员
超市经理库管员
普通管理员对进货信息进行和库存信息进行管理,和供应商取得联系,对商品进行按需购买
商品名称
剩余库存量销售量需进货量
3
后台管理
后台管理人员
总经理
系统管理员对系统各个部分进行管理维护
系统名称
系统运行情况
5.目标系统界面与接口需求(InterfaceofTargetSystem)
5.1界面需求(InterphaseRequirement)
界面的原则要求,如方便、简洁、美观、一致等。
整个系统的界面风格定义,某些功能模块的特殊的界面要求。
(1)输入设备:
键盘、鼠标、条码扫描器、扫描仪等;
要求:
设备方便好用,不能有破损不能用的
(2)输出设备:
显示器、打印机等;
要求:
显示器的分辨率要高,其他设备能能正常使用
(3)显示风格:
图形界面、字符界面、IE界面等;要求:
美观简洁大方,
(4)显示方式:
1024*768、640*480等;要求:
1024*768
(5)输出格式:
显示布局、打印格式等。
要求:
美观简洁大方
5.2接口需求(InterfaceRequirement)
与其他系统的接口,如监控系统、控制系统、银行结算系统、税控系统、财务系统、政府网络系统及其他系统等。
与系统特殊外设的接口,本产品的用户一般需要通过终端进行操作,进入主界面后点击相应的窗口,分别进入相对应的界面(如:
输入界面、输出界面)。
用户对程序的维护,最好要有备份。
需要IC卡扫描仪,对会员信息扫描,和商品信息扫描仪,录入商品信息。
6.目标系统其他需求(OtherRequirementsofTargetSystem)
6.1安全性(Security)
库存管理系统是生产、计划和控制的基础。
库存管理系统是通过对仓库、货位、入出库类型与入出库单据的管理,及时反映物资的仓储、流向情况,为生产管理和成本核算提供依据。
并通过库存分析,为管理及决策人员提供库存资金占用情况、物资短缺(超储)情况、ABC分类情况等不同的分信息。
通过清仓盘库管理,保证帐面与实物一致,为计划及决策人员提供实时准确的存货信息,以便及时调整生产,保证企业各项生产经营活动的顺利进行
通过sql的数据库安全设置,保证数据库的安全性。
系统根据用户身份不同赋予不同权限,用户用密码登陆。
定期备份数据库,以确保因病毒、系统崩溃等其他原因引起数据丢失。
6.2可靠性(Dependability)
正常运行时不应出错,若时出错的话,应该有恢复系统的功能,并且必须保护数据的准确性。
6.3灵活性(Agility)
当软件出错时可以尽快的进行修改,当用户需求变更时,也可以尽快的进行补充修改
6.4特殊需求(SpecialRequirements)
(1)进度需求:
系统的阶段进度要求。
(2)运行环境需求:
运行于windows系统平台、C\S架构、设备要求为笔记本或台式电脑。
(3)培训需求:
用户对培训的需求,可提供多媒体教学光盘。
(4)推广需求:
推广的要求,在许多个超市推广该软件系统。
7.目标系统假设与约束条件(SupposeandRestrictionofTargetSystem)
假设与约定条件是对预计的系统风险的描述:
(1)法律、法规和政策方面的限制:
不能违反国家的法律、法规等方面的规定
(2)硬件应保证没有损坏,软件、运行环境应保证可以正常运行和开发环境应满足开发者的需要方面的条件和限制。
(3)可利用的信息和资源可以从网上、图书馆查找。
(4)系统的最晚完成日期2014.12.25。